高效抓取QQ数据 网站爬取技巧与工具推荐

网站抓取QQ数据的实用方法与注意事项

高效抓取QQ数据 网站爬取技巧与工具推荐

在当今数字化时代,网站抓取技术成为获取公开数据的重要手段之一,而QQ作为国内主流社交平台,其数据抓取需求也日益增长。无论是用于市场调研、用户分析还是商业开发,掌握正确的QQ数据抓取方法都至关重要。本文将围绕网站抓取QQ这一主题,详细介绍实用技巧、工具推荐以及法律风险规避,帮助读者高效合规地完成数据采集任务。

一、网站抓取QQ的基本原理

网站抓取QQ数据通常通过爬虫技术实现,其核心逻辑是模拟用户访问行为,从网页或接口中提取目标信息。对于公开的QQ群、用户资料或动态内容,爬虫可以通过解析HTML结构或调用开放API获取数据。需要注意的是,腾讯对数据抓取有严格限制,因此务必遵守robots.txt协议,避免高频请求导致IP封禁。建议优先使用官方提供的API接口,如腾讯云或QQ开放平台的服务。

二、常用工具与技术方案

针对不同技术背景的用户,可选择多种工具实现QQ数据抓取。初学者可使用现成爬虫软件(如八爪鱼、火车头),通过可视化操作快速采集网页数据;开发者则推荐Python的Scrapy或Requests库,结合XPath或正则表达式精准解析数据。若需批量获取QQ号或群成员信息,可尝试调用腾讯的SDK或第三方服务(需注意合规性)。代理IP池和请求延迟设置是避免反爬机制的关键。

三、数据抓取的合法边界

尽管技术可行,但QQ数据抓取必须符合法律法规。根据《个人信息保护法》,未经授权采集用户隐私信息(如聊天记录、好友列表)属于违法行为。即使是公开数据,也应遵循“最小必要原则”,禁止用于骚扰、诈骗等非法用途。建议在抓取前查阅腾讯的《开发者协议》,并确保数据用途符合条款。若涉及商业项目,建议通过官方合作渠道获取授权。

四、优化抓取效率的实战技巧

提升QQ数据抓取效率需多维度优化:一是使用异步请求库(如aiohttp)减少等待时间;二是采用分布式爬虫架构分担负载;三是定期更新Cookie和User-Agent以模拟真实用户。对于动态渲染的页面(如QQ空间),可结合Selenium或Pyppeteer实现自动化操作。建议将采集到的数据去重后存储至数据库(如MySQL或MongoDB),便于后续分析。

总结

网站抓取QQ数据是一项兼具技术性与法律风险的任务,合理利用工具、遵守规则是成功的关键。通过本文介绍的方法,读者可以高效获取公开信息,同时规避潜在风险。未来随着技术发展,数据采集的合规要求将更加严格,建议持续关注腾讯政策更新,确保项目长期稳定运行。

本文转载自互联网,如有侵权,联系删除

本文地址:https://www.tukunet.com/post/42000.html

相关推荐

发布评论